A landscaping or lawncare blog is a really great way to get your name known around town, not just during growing season but year-round so you can really get the SEO working for you. Categories and post titles can be optimized not only for the town(s) you serve and the types of service you offer, but for any questions that people might be searching for.
A good example of this: someone in your town wants to know what trees grow best in the area. If you've been diligently posting to your landscaping blog and have covered this topic... when the searcher types that phrase or question into Google, you're the one he's going to find.
And maybe this won't turn into instant business... but next time he searches "tree pruning tips" - and there you are again. And then he wonders about the "heartiest breed of climber roses." Do you see how, over time, your name becomes a credible source of information? And come the day he decides, "I'm not pruning these apple trees myself," guess who he calls?
